Performance Comparison

When considering an SUV, performance is a crucial factor. Both the Ford Flex and Kia Telluride offer robust performance, but they cater to different driving preferences.

Engine Options

The Ford Flex comes with two V6 engine options: a 3.5-liter engine that produces 287 horsepower and a more powerful 3.5-liter EcoBoost engine that delivers 365 horsepower. This versatility allows drivers to choose between fuel efficiency and power.

On the other hand, the Kia Telluride is equipped with a single 3.8-liter V6 engine that produces 291 horsepower. While it may not have multiple engine options, the Telluride’s engine performance is smooth and responsive, making it a strong contender in this category.

Fuel Efficiency

Fuel efficiency is another important aspect to consider. The Ford Flex offers decent fuel economy, with an average of 16-23 MPG, depending on the engine and drivetrain configuration.

In contrast, the Kia Telluride provides slightly better fuel efficiency, averaging around 20-26 MPG. This makes the Telluride a more economical choice for those who prioritize fuel savings.

Interior and Comfort

Comfort and interior quality are critical factors for many SUV buyers, especially families. Both the Ford Flex and Kia Telluride excel in providing spacious and comfortable interiors.

Seating and Space

The Ford Flex offers three rows of seating, with ample legroom in all rows. The second-row seats slide and recline, providing flexibility for passengers. Cargo space is generous, with up to 83.2 cubic feet available when the rear seats are folded down.

The Kia Telluride also features three rows of seating, accommodating up to eight passengers. The interior is designed with high-quality materials, and the cabin is quiet and comfortable. With the rear seats down, the Telluride offers up to 87 cubic feet of cargo space, slightly edging out the Flex.
